The Hottest Hiring Sectors in 2026


Let's start with the hottest sectors right now. Not all practices are growing equally. Here's where the momentum really is in 2026.

First, energy and utilities. Yes, you got that right. This often overlooked sector in consulting, less sexy than many others, is driving hiring growth across the industry. Infrastructure modernization, AI-enabled asset optimization, and regulatory transformation are driving huge change inside of energy and utilities. This sector is projected to grow 11% in 2026, and we're seeing the hiring activity back up that projection.

Second, private equity practices are hot right now. The shift from transaction advisory to integrated value creation and execution is leading to outsized hiring.

Third, healthcare consulting continues to grow. The operational modernization taking place across the healthcare landscape is leading to increased demand for digital transformation and help navigating ambiguous regulatory environments. It's never been a better time for subject matter experts to break into healthcare and life sciences consulting.

Fourth, the dawn of the AI age is changing the consumer and retail landscape. And consulting firms that specialize in consumer and retail are reaping the benefit. Digital transformation and optimizing monetization across the value chain are driving huge demand inside of these practices, and the open roles are following.

The Skills Firms Are Paying a Premium For


Second, it's not just important for you to know where the hiring activity is concentrated, but it's also important for you to know which skill set is the most attractive in this 2026 consulting market.

And here's the key takeaway. Firms are paying a premium for candidates who can combine strategy, implementation, and sector expertise.

Now, let's dive into a couple of the skills that are really standing out in today's consulting job market.

First, operational AI enablement. It's not enough for you to be able to develop an AI strategy deck. Clients are demanding that firms help them implement and execute AI at scale. If you have that kind of capability and skill set, you're in high demand right now.

Second, expertise in Cloud, ERP and cybersecurity transformation is in high demand right now as clients demand cost savings, greater efficiencies, and commercial excellence.

Third, candidates who can bring supply chain and procurement optimization experience to the table continue to find themselves in high demand as clients continue to ask consulting firms for help navigating the new tariff regime.

What This Means for Your Job Search


What does this mean for you and your job search?

The candidates who are successful in 2026 are positioning themselves differently than the ones who are successful in 2024.

First, sector expertise is increasingly outweighing consulting pedigree alone. Second, AI fluency is table stakes. EY, Deloitte, McKinsey, Bain, BCG, Accenture, and more are all embedding AI execution directly into their delivery models. Third, while junior generalists continue to be hired, more and more hiring activity is concentrated in the specialist track.

The more technical, specialized, and execution focused you are, the greater your chance of winning in the 2026 market. The opportunity is there.

For example, McKinsey is planning to make 12% more hires this year than they did last year, but the profile of the hires that firms are making is changing. Understanding this helps you know how best to position yourself and where to target to maximize your chances of success.
